josh b7d23c8872 Fix Fill Capacity exceeding DC slot limit due to double-counted failed racks
CI / build-and-push (push) Successful in 38s
computeRacksFailed was incremented on production failure and never decremented
when repaired racks came back online, while repair cohorts also tracked the
same racks. This caused usedSlots to inflate past the DC capacity over time.

Fix: derive computeRacksFailed from repair cohorts each tick instead of
maintaining it as a running counter. Include repair cohorts in pipeline slot
accounting so all racks are counted exactly once. Also fixes power limit in
fillDCToCapacity to only count online racks (pipeline racks don't draw power).

josh a36617f9e3 Fix max update depth crash on Infrastructure page
CI / build-and-push (push) Successful in 34s
ToastContainer's useEffect had `seen` (a Set state) in its dependency
array — each setSeen created a new Set, re-fired the effect, and under
rapid notifications cascaded past React's 50-update limit. Replaced
with a ref since seen doesn't need to trigger re-renders.

Also added useShallow to DataCenterCard's pipeline selector to prevent
.filter() from causing spurious re-renders on unrelated store changes.

josh 03ef94c22c Fix rack order race condition allowing slots/power to exceed DC limits
CI / build-and-push (push) Successful in 47s
Rapid clicks on order rack bypassed capacity checks because usedSlots
and usedPowerKW were only updated during the tick. Now both the store
action and UI compute slot/power usage live from racks + pipeline,
so each order immediately reflects in the next check.
